Crane and Tortoise is quite weak. It is useless when Emotionless and it is much weaker than the Silent's Neutralize. The Accelerator can be powerful in some situations, otherwise it's just worse than Slice, Deflect or Just Lucky.
Retreat could be ok if it wasn't for the Popularity cost and the Iris and Crane in the starter deck. When you draw those 3 with 2 Defend against the Cultist you are in for a rough time. It also means the strict Emotion-bound cards are very hard to pick on the first few floors since they also can't be played.
The upgrade on Fan Swipe is underwhelming. Unlike Claw you don't have Hologram, Echo Form and All For One to play it multiple times per deck cycle. Adding 3 damage on upgrade would match Slice.
The Emotion-Bound cards are often underwhelming when Emotionless. That's fine, but some of them don't have any effect and can't be played Emotionless. That's very bad when you have them in your starting hand.
The card preview for Emotion-Bound cards doesn't show the keywords of the emotion versions.
The Accelerator buff should describe the effect of Graze and Power-Up instead of mentioning their name. To my knowledge there is no way to get Power-Up and Graze other than Accelerator. Also it does not say it reduces by 1 each turn.
The Accelerator seems to only take into account the cards played during the effect, not every card played during the turn like Finisher for attacks.
Ranged Combat is underwhelming, For 1 energy you get either a Neutralize+, 5 damage + a small amount each turn, 5 damage +3 Block, 9 damage, 5 damage + 8 over the next turns or just 4 damage. The flexibility is nice but I don't think it justifies the difference in power with cards like Ball Lightning, Twin Strike or Dagger Throw, I think you could raise its damage by 2 and the upgrade damage by 1, this way it's always at least a Strike.
Masked Performance is quite weak without its upgrade. It can't be played Emotionless, the Melancholic effect is strictly worse than Ranged Combat which already isn't great, The Sap is difficult to follow up on when the card costs 1 to play already.
Suggestion: add Performance from the start but make it Exhaust when played using Encore, The upgrade removes the exhaust part.
I think Soul Crushing Mask is well balanced. On its own it's a better Strike, with Emotion it's a better Sucker Punch or Thunder Clap.
Setup seems balanced but it's exactly like Fan Swipe with +1 cost and +4 damage. Upgrading with +1 Follow-up instead of +3 damage would make it more distinct and would match upgrades like Blade Dance and Cloak and Dagger.
Yuya's Blossoms looks above average. It lets you control your Emotion and gain a weak amount of Block for 1 energy but it also applies 5 Countered, which will deal from 8 to 10 damage over the next 3 attacks.
Flow of the Masks blocks for 12 for 1 energy in Melancholy, reduces an enemy Strength by 9 or strips 3 Artifact charges in Anger. In Joy it's a weak reuseable Piercing Wail. I think you could increase the Strength reduction and Block to 4 and trigger it only 2 times in Anger and Melancholy, reducing them by 1 Strength and 2 Block while buffing Joy by 1.
Donning Masks is great, It lets you enable any Emotion effect and the related effects are not bad on their own. The upgraded Joy effect in particular is quite good, letting you get 2 turns of mini Phantasmal Killer and 2 flexible Shivs.
Mask Storm could deal 6(8) damage when Emotionless. This would let it make Popularity on the first turn of combat.
The start of turn Emotion Powers look underwhelming. They do nothing immediately and need a few turns to match their base game equivalent for Hannya and Uba.
I'm not sure if Rational Strategy is balanced. 15 Block is more than Leg Sweep, Protect or Glacier but it doesn't come with their secondary effect. It's also 15 less than Impervious. I love the idea but I'm not sure if it's balanced.
Melancholic Ogress looks OP. It gives a standard amount of Block and enables low-cost Melancholy cards. It also applies Trapped which is better than Poison.
Sacred Rite "Okina" is nice. It's a nice complement to cards that are powerful only with Emotions, it's a great card on turn 1. In Melancholy it's equivalent to Iron Wave.
One big downside that Reckless Masks and Sacred Rite "Okina" have is that their Block is applied after the attack, which matters against the Spikers in Act 3.
Kokoro Roulette is quite strong with card draw, especially when upgraded. You can easily weave it into a turn to enable a different effect of a card and the Popularity gain is great for some cards.
Raiden Mask is strictly worse than Caltrops. I don't see why that's needed,
Trap of Kuchisake seems OP. I would translate it to "Deal X*10 damage over the next ~3 turns, apply X Weak and add an Emotion bonus".
Menreiki Form looks very hard to pick. When you draft you usually pick cards that benefit from Emotions and not just emotion-changing cards. On 4 energy Menreiki reduces your energy by half and make it very difficult to play most of your cards. Some of the best Emotion cards also cost 2, they are still difficult to play with this Form.
In a deck buiilt around it it's probably OP. Never-ending Crock makes an easy infinite.
I really like Melancholy Mask and the other conditional Performance, it's a nice way to make a payoff for the Emotion.
One becomes blind to some of the faults and accepts them for what they are, so suggestions and ideas are really appreciated!
Water Iris' Beatuy:
I see where you are coming from. It does nothing the turn it is played (as intended), but I suppose the payoff is too weak for its cost. I'll take a closer look at the card in my future runs and see if I can find a nice way to improve it.
Crane and Tortoise:
It's supposed to be (a bit) weaker than Neutralize due to its modal nature and being able to give you what you need (assuming you have access to the Emotion you need). If it's too weak even despite that, I may raise its numbers a tiny bit.
Retreat:
Hm... given all these problems are at least tangentially related to the Popularity Loss, maybe I'll make Popularity Loss free for the first use/ the first round of combat/ if you don't have the Popularity buff (which would also make these cards playable for other characters/ without Kokoro's starting relic).
I'll give it some more thought and test out if this makes these cards better, without breaking them.
Emotion Bound:
Nothing but modal cards in your starting hand is a problem, yeah. In the latest version, I made Kokoro Roulette (Gain a (random) Emotion) an Innate card, so that should hopefully help out with decks that heavily focus on modal cards.
I've been thinking about maybe letting Control Emotions also let you choose and Emotion on play... I should probably add that.
I've been looking for a way to get the keywords on the modal cards to show up on the base form, but had no luck yet getting it to work. It's something I'm working on, so hopefully, it'll be there in one of the updates!
Accelerator:
... you're right. I just wanted to state how the keyword is too long already, but keywords are for first time players, so they need all the info.
I'll try to put in all the required info in a concise way.
Yes, Accelerator only counts the cards played after the Buff is on the player (by design).
Masked Performance:
This card was reworked a couple of times, like a Performance card that gives 1 stack for any Debuff (which was terrible), making it 0 cost (which I didn't like), but the best I could come up with was the state the card is currently in (which I don't even like flavor-wise, because the card called Masked PERFORMANCE does not even have Performance.)
I have to admit, I like your suggestion more than the current card, so I'll probably steal your idea accept your suggestion.
Setup(+):
True. I was really stubborn about not giving it multiple Followups, but even I can't clearly remember why.
Yuya's Blossom:
The thing with Countered is that the enemy first needs to attack you in order for the damage to happen, so I want that effect to be a bit more powerful for the price point. If it Countered goes out of control, I may consider decreasing the amount of it on some cards (like this one).
Flow of the Masks:
I'll take a look at it. When I tested it last, I was happy with the numbers as is, but I'll try out your recommendation.
Hannya/ Uba/ Ko-omote Mask:
They are uncommon cards, and a lot easier to play than Demon Form. I'll take another look at them. If I change anything, I'll probably let them activte their effect on play, too.
Rational Strategy:
Originally, this card gave 12 Block, but doubled its effect on Emotionless. Which would again be doubled with New Mask Of Hope.
I may have swung the nerf hammer too harshly.
I'll take another look at it. If I change it, I'll probably give it another secondary effect on Emotionless (and never have it Exhaust).
Sacred Rite "Okina"/ Reckless Masks:
Like I mentioned at the beginning, I became blind to this fault. I'll change the effect order.
Raiden Mask:
I added it for Turtle Support, mostly (and because Kokoro has a counter move in the fighting games).
Maybe I'll rework it to be a bit more interesting, but I agree, I rarely pick this card, myself.
Trap of Kuchisake:
I'll take another look at the card.
Menreiki Form:
I agree that it's hard to pick, but It's supposed to be a situational, yet very powerful card in the right decks.
It's pretty much a card that reads "from now on, always choose 1 cost Emotion enabling cards, and cards that synergize with them". So it (kind of) forces you to rethink your deck building strategy.
I have had runs with it alongside Emotion Amplifier and Fleeting Emotion before. It's very much (intentionally) busted with this combination.
I'm glad you like Melancholy Mask and co.!
Melancholy Mask in particular is the reason why Encore works the way it does now (and why the other two Rare conditional Performance cards exit), so it's nice to see the card itself is liked, too.
Thanks again for all the input!
I'll try out some of the ideas and see if it breaks the balance in any way. If I'm happy with how the changes play out, they should be in the next update.
Maybe a skill that gives a chunk of popularity, a power that increases popularity gain, and/or power that gives popularity each turn.
Popularity is a little bit like mantra, but watcher has a card that gives 5 mantra.
I really don't see why Menreiki form needs such a harsh penalty or even a penalty at all. Sure, it's good with Fleeting Emotion, but how are you gonna play Fleeting Emotion with 1 energy? It doesn't seem realistic to build around this outside of sealed deck custom mode.
I haven't really worked on this mod for a long time (except for the run modifiers), so I'm a bit hesitant to try and balance cards out of fear I will break the entire balance. ^^;
From what I remember, my intent was for Popularity Explosion to be mostly a mechanic to be used against Bosses (and Elites that let you set up), so it taking a few turns is intentional.
Token cards worked well enough for me to gain the popularity needed, and once I had Popularity Explosion active, it was easy enough to chain into another one the following turn (or the turn after at the latest).
I can take another look at it and see if my memory is right or not, but I'll probably not touch this area. Popularity Explosion generates huge value, so it should be somewhat difficult to achieve.
Menreiki Form is quite harsh without an Energy relic, I agree. But once you have one (or have the card upgraded (preferably both, even)), this card is very powerful.
Not only with Fleeting Emotion, but also Never-ending Crock (and Enraptured Hyottoko to a lesser degree), as they become free (delayed) card draw with delayed Energy gain.
You have to prune a lot of non-Emotion-granting cards from your deck to make best use out of it, but Menreiki Form is generally worth the cost (in the right deck, at least. Not every deck wants this card).
To be fair though, this was my first mod and definitely could need some more tweaking from what I've learned from my other two mods.
While I doubt I'm going to change anything, I'll check and see if your suggestions have more merit than I thought.
So thanks again for leaving your comment. ^^
